Summer Family Tours at the National Museum of Ireland, Decorative Arts & History

Throughout July, join Museum Educators at the National Museum of Ireland, Decorative Arts & History at Collins Barracks on a variety of engaging family tours exploring the Museum and its collection

Learn more about the history of the Barracks and discover some of its most famous artefacts in the 'From Barracks to Museum: An Introduction to Collins Barracks' tour. Discover what life was like for Irish soldiers fighting in the First World War in our 'Recovered Voices: Stories of the Irish at War: 1914-1915' tour. Finally, explore the life and works of famous Irish architect and furniture designer Eileen Gray in our 'Eileen Gray' tour

Booking not required, however spaces are limited and offered on a first come, first served basis.
